§ 7301. Purpose

The purpose of this chapter is to encourage the collaborative, science-based ecosystem restoration of priority forest landscapes through a process that—

  • (1) encourages ecological, economic, and social sustainability;
  • (2) leverages local resources with national and private resources;
  • (3) facilitates the reduction of wildfire management costs, including through reestablishing natural fire regimes and reducing the risk of uncharacteristic wildfire; and
  • (4) demonstrates the degree to which—
    • (A) various ecological restoration techniques—
      • (i) achieve ecological and watershed health objectives; and
      • (ii) affect wildfire activity and management costs; and
    • (B) the use of forest restoration byproducts can offset treatment costs while benefitting local rural economies and improving forest health.
